Transaction 877f4f73de5bda294a4df595f5da30dd958bd49ca390516a76b9adfc059c3f5a
1 Input
1 Output
-
877f4f73de5bda294a4df595f5da30dd958bd49ca390516a76b9adfc059c3f5a:0
- value
- 16586440
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 45b57e701d5f90d2491b1a4c687f9883ae45a443 OP_EQUALVERIFY OP_CHECKSIG
- address
- 17Mb3eu7pnCZuQF5Eb9VTSVvD9BuRD8z8A